New Acropolis Museum

A New Way to See Ancient Athens

As building locations go, it is unmatched. What could present more of a challenge than to design a major new structure to stand at the foot of the Acropolis, revered as one of the great architectural achievements of western civilization.

That new structure is the Acropolis Museum, which after more than 25 years in the making finally opened to the public last weekend. Braving the blazing sun and heat, thousands thronged immediately to its gates, eager to be among the first to explore the museum’s vast collection of sculptures and artifacts from ancient Greece.
